Guardianship Accounts Review in Honolulu Court
The guardianship of George Richardson, a minor, was reviewed under Hermann A Wiemann until his death in 1899. The current account shows total receipts of $8265.00 and investments totaling $53,467.40. The master recommends disallowing certain holdings including Inter Island Steam Navigation Co and a Hawaii plantation bond while preserving other assets for the minors.

Recovered Anchor Hailed For Harbor Use
A 5140 pound anchor long buried off the harbor was raised after mudhook discovery by the special Planebottom boat. A line attached yesterday freed the anchor and tug Fearless to tow it to the Northland Wharf for processing. Authorities plan to tow it to Kanal for use as a hitching post in the water.

Kohala Sugar stockholders meet in assembly room
One agreement for the Kohala Sugar Company called for 10 o'clock in the assembly room above Caste & Cooke's offices. The meeting ratified the board of directors actions to extend the charter and bond issue and voted to give one acre of land to the Catholic Church of Kohala.
